In this guide, we will teach you the basic navigation of Scribe Bookings including how to move between products, contact support and navigate the menu.

 

Once logged into Scribe, you will be presented with the home screen. We do recommend using Google Chrome as Scribe is optimised for this.

At the top of the home screen is an option to set up a Scribe shortcut. If you will be accessing Scribe regularly from the same laptop or computer, you may wish to add the shortcut to your desktop and this will take you straight to the Scribe login screen.

 

You’ll also see a button for the Scribe help centre in the middle of the screen where you can access all of the useful help guides (like this one!).

 

A button is also available to visit Scribe Academy where you are able to register for any of our training sessions.

 

The support icon in the bottom right corner can be used to submit any questions directly to the support team.

 

The Quick Action buttons are the things we find most frequently used within Scribe Bookings. These options are all available in the centre of the screen and it’s a quick way for you to access these functions. For example, if you’ve just logged in and want to add a record, you can do so straight away from your home screen by selecting the relevant button.

 

*Initially these icons will be different and relate to your setup (i.e. Add bookings or venues) but once this is done it will then default to the regular quick actions*

 

At the top right of the screen there is a drop down menu which can be expanded by clicking on the arrow under your Council Name

From this menu you can edit your profile, amend your council profile and switch between councils if you have access to more than one.

You also have the option to sign out of Scribe from this menu.

 

In the main header bar there are also options to visit Scribe Academy, access the help guides and switch between Scribe products - simply click on the relevant icon.
